Top 5 Health and Fitness Apps on iOS in Bolivia for Q1 2023
In Q1 2023, the top 5 Health and Fitness apps on iOS in Bolivia showcased varied performance trends in weekly downloads and revenue, with some apps experiencing significant growth.
In the first quarter of 2023, the top 5 Health and Fitness apps on iOS in Bolivia exhibited diverse performance trends in both weekly downloads and revenue. Here's a detailed look at each app's performance based on Sensor Tower data.
Flo Period & Pregnancy Tracker saw a notable fluctuation in weekly downloads, starting at 280 in late December 2022 and peaking at 382 in the first week of January. Downloads then varied, with a low of 221 in mid-March, before ending the quarter with 270. Revenue for this app also varied, peaking at $167 in mid-February and reaching its lowest at $78 in the first week of January.
Calm experienced an increase in weekly revenue, with a significant rise to $107 in early January, and a peak of $104 in late February. Downloads remained relatively low, fluctuating between 4 and 40 throughout the quarter.
MyFitnessPal: Calorie Counter had a strong start with 99 downloads in the first week of January, reaching a peak of 116 in mid-January. Revenue saw a peak of $107 in mid-February and generally fluctuated between $22 and $91 throughout the quarter.
Heartify: Heart Health Monitor showed consistent weekly revenue, peaking at $72 in late January. Downloads began at 132 in the first week of January, but saw a sharp decline to 25 in early February, before stabilizing around the 40s towards the end of the quarter.
FaceYogi® - Face Yoga Exercise experienced a mixed performance in downloads, starting strong at 147 in early January and peaking at 241 in mid-March. Revenue for this app remained relatively stable, with minor fluctuations, peaking at $87 in late January and falling to a low of $37 in late February.
